Job description

Job description

Reporting to the Finance Director, the Accountant has primary responsibility to support the proper recording of the company’svendor invoicesand managing thepurchase-to-pay process. He / She will be tasked to support the Finance Team to review existing processes in the company, and support implementation of key financial controls and drive process changes, as appropriate.

Key Responsibilities

• Accounts payable: check supplier invoices in Netsuite ERP with 3-way match, liaise with operations colleagues on Goods Receipt controls (GRN).

• Prepare weekly payments to suppliers in DBS and HSBC portal

• Process monthly staff expense claims

• Fixed asset accounting: ensure proper capturing of vendor POs and invoices related to purchase offixed assets for the company in Netsuite system.

• Balance Sheet Reconciliations: support the preparation of monthly balance sheet schedules for deposits, prepayments, accruals.

• Prepare Quarterly GST reports for submission to IRAS & ATO (GST Singapore & Australia).

• Support preparation of audit schedules for External Auditor.

• Support queries from Tax agent on expenses for annual tax filing.

• Review and recommend modifications to accounting systems and procedures.

• Participate in projects and system enhancement exercises.

• Assume other Finance and Accounting responsibilities as assigned.
